OpenCore Legacy Patcher终极指南:5步让老Mac焕发新生的完整教程
【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
想让你的老款MacBook Pro或iMac运行最新macOS系统吗?OpenCore Legacy Patcher(OCLP)是一款强大的免费工具,它能让不兼容的旧款Intel Mac电脑安装并运行最新版本的macOS,包括Ventura、Sonoma甚至Sequoia。通过硬件驱动修复和系统优化,这款工具为你的经典Mac设备注入新生命,恢复硬件加速、Wi-Fi连接和现代功能支持。
本教程将带你完成从诊断到优化的完整流程,无需专业技术背景,只需按照简单步骤操作,就能让你的老Mac重新焕发活力!
第一步:诊断准备 - 硬件兼容性检测与工具准备
在开始之前,你需要确认你的Mac是否支持OpenCore Legacy Patcher。这个步骤至关重要,可以避免不必要的麻烦。
1.1 确认Mac型号兼容性
首先检查你的Mac型号是否在支持列表中。打开"关于本机"→"系统报告",查看"型号标识符"。常见的支持型号包括:
- MacBook Pro (2012年及更早型号)
- iMac (2012年及更早型号)
- Mac mini (2012年及更早型号)
- MacBook Air (2012年及更早型号)
重要提示:OpenCore Legacy Patcher不支持PowerPC或Apple Silicon芯片的Mac。如果你的型号不在列表中,可能需要考虑其他方案。
1.2 下载并准备必要工具
访问项目仓库获取最新版本:
git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her或者直接下载打包好的应用程序。你还需要准备一个16GB或以上的USB闪存盘用于创建安装介质。
1.3 备份重要数据
在进行任何系统修改之前,务必备份所有重要数据。可以使用Time Machine或手动复制重要文件到外部存储设备。这是避免数据丢失的关键步骤!
第二步:系统部署 - macOS安装与基础环境配置
准备好工具后,接下来是创建安装介质并部署系统环境。
2.1 创建macOS安装USB驱动器
打开OpenCore Legacy Patcher应用程序,进入"创建macOS安装器"菜单。选择你想要安装的macOS版本(如Ventura、Sonoma或Sequoia),然后选择你的USB驱动器。
等待下载和写入过程完成。这个过程可能需要一些时间,具体取决于你的网络速度和USB驱动器性能。
2.2 配置OpenCore引导加载程序
创建安装介质后,需要为你的Mac配置OpenCore引导加载程序:
- 在OCLP主界面选择"构建设置"
- 根据你的Mac型号自动选择最佳配置
- 生成EFI文件夹并安装到USB驱动器或内部硬盘
2.3 安装macOS系统
重启Mac并从USB驱动器启动,进入macOS安装程序。按照标准安装流程操作,但需要注意:
- 选择正确的磁盘进行安装
- 安装过程中可能需要额外的等待时间
- 首次启动后系统可能看起来不太正常,这是正常的
第三步:核心修复 - 显卡驱动修复与硬件适配
安装完成后,最关键的一步是应用根卷补丁,修复硬件驱动问题。
3.1 应用根卷补丁
首次启动进入新系统后,重新打开OpenCore Legacy Patcher,进入"根卷补丁"菜单。点击"开始根补丁",工具会自动检测你的硬件并应用必要的修复。
这个过程会修复:
- 显卡硬件加速(特别是非Metal显卡)
- Wi-Fi和蓝牙功能
- USB控制器支持
- 音频和显示功能
3.2 显卡驱动修复详解
对于老款Mac,显卡驱动是最常见的兼容性问题。OpenCore Legacy Patcher支持多种显卡架构:
| 显卡类型 | 支持型号 | 修复功能 |
|---|---|---|
| Intel HD 3000 | 2011年Mac | 恢复硬件加速和亮度控制 |
| NVIDIA Kepler | 2012-2013年Mac | 修复Metal支持 |
| AMD Terascale | 2009-2011年Mac | 非Metal显卡支持 |
| Intel Haswell | 2013-2014年Mac | 完整显卡功能 |
3.3 修复系统完整性保护设置
某些补丁需要临时禁用系统完整性保护(SIP)。OCLP会自动处理这个过程,但你需要了解:
- 应用补丁时SIP会被临时禁用
- 补丁完成后建议重新启用SIP以提高安全性
- 可以在设置中配置SIP状态
第四步:性能调优 - 系统优化与稳定性增强
修复基本功能后,进一步优化系统性能和稳定性。
4.1 电源管理优化
老款Mac在新系统上可能遇到电源管理问题。在OCLP设置中启用以下选项:
- CPU电源管理:为Ivy Bridge及更早处理器优化
- 存储设备优化:改善SATA/NVMe硬盘的电源管理
- 固件节流控制:禁用电池缺失节流(适用于2010年后无电池机型)
4.2 内存和存储优化
根据你的硬件配置调整系统设置:
- 如果内存小于8GB,考虑添加更多RAM
- 使用SSD替代机械硬盘可显著提升性能
- 在"系统设置"→"存储"中管理启动磁盘空间
4.3 网络和外围设备修复
确保所有硬件功能正常工作:
- Wi-Fi修复:对于不支持原生驱动的无线网卡,OCLP提供兼容性层
- 蓝牙修复:恢复Handoff、AirDrop和Apple Watch解锁功能
- USB修复:特别是USB 1.1控制器的老款Mac
第五步:效果验证 - 功能测试与长期维护指南
完成所有配置后,验证系统功能并了解长期维护方法。
5.1 功能验证清单
运行以下测试确保一切正常工作:
- 显卡加速测试:打开"活动监视器",查看"GPU历史"是否有活动
- Wi-Fi连接测试:连接无线网络并测试网速
- 蓝牙功能测试:配对蓝牙设备如鼠标、键盘或耳机
- 音频输出测试:播放音乐或视频检查声音输出
- 睡眠和唤醒测试:让Mac进入睡眠并唤醒,检查是否正常
5.2 系统更新管理
使用OpenCore Legacy Patcher安装的系统可以接收macOS更新,但需要特殊处理:
- 小版本更新(如15.1→15.2):通常可以直接通过系统设置更新
- 大版本更新(如Ventura→Sonoma):需要重新创建安装介质
- 更新后处理:每次系统更新后可能需要重新应用根卷补丁
5.3 长期维护和故障排除
为了保持系统稳定运行,建议:
- 定期备份:使用Time Machine定期备份系统
- 监控更新:关注OpenCore Legacy Patcher的更新公告
- 社区支持:遇到问题时参考官方文档或社区论坛
- 性能监控:定期检查系统性能,及时清理不需要的文件
5.4 常见问题解决方案
问题1:安装后显卡没有硬件加速解决方案:重新运行根卷补丁,确保选择了正确的显卡补丁。
问题2:Wi-Fi无法连接解决方案:检查是否应用了正确的无线网卡补丁,可能需要特定的kext文件。
问题3:系统更新后功能丢失解决方案:更新后重新启动到恢复模式并重新应用根卷补丁。
问题4:启动时出现禁止符号解决方案:重置NVRAM(启动时按住Command+Option+P+R),或重新配置OpenCore设置。
总结:让老Mac重获新生的完整方案
通过这五个步骤,你的老款Mac应该已经成功运行最新macOS系统,并恢复了大部分硬件功能。OpenCore Legacy Patcher的强大之处在于它不仅仅是绕过兼容性限制,而是真正修复了底层驱动问题。
关键收获:
- 老款Intel Mac可以安全运行最新macOS
- 硬件加速、Wi-Fi、蓝牙等关键功能可以恢复
- 系统更新虽然需要额外步骤,但完全可行
- 社区支持和持续开发确保了工具的可靠性
记住,耐心和仔细遵循步骤是成功的关键。如果在任何步骤遇到问题,不要犹豫,查阅官方文档或寻求社区帮助。你的老Mac还有很多年可以使用,OpenCore Legacy Patcher正是让它继续发挥价值的完美工具!
现在,享受你的"新"Mac吧!无论是日常办公、网页浏览还是轻度创意工作,它都应该能提供流畅的体验。随着OpenCore Legacy Patcher的持续发展,未来还会有更多改进和功能添加,让你的老设备始终保持最佳状态。
【免费下载链接】OpenCore-Legacy-PatcherExperience macOS just like before项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考